Reporting to Team Lead, Performance Measurement you will be responsible for the daily operations, including the start up and shut down of the weighscale and data processing equipment, processing all vehicles entering and exiting the facility, completing/verifying various documents and shipping authorization forms.

**_
What you will do_**_:_**
- Responsible for the daily operations of weighing in customers at the Peel Integrated Waste Management Facility.
- Responsible for the start-up and shut down of data processing equipment - Inbound, Outbound and Remote Scales.
- Responsible to communicate equipment problems/issues with internal and external clients.
- Prepares Material Shipping Authorization Forms. (MSA's)
- Directs customers to the appropriate location for pick up or disposal.
- Reviews and edits daily transactions if necessary.
- Adhering to pertinent regulations and polices.
- Create, maintain and distribute Geoware reports through proper opening and closing procedures.

**_ What the role requires_**_:_**
- Successful completion of a secondary school diploma combined with one (1) year related experience.
- Strong customer service focus.
- Interpersonal skills to resolve and respond to internal and external clients.
- Intermediate knowledge of computer equipment required.
- Ability to work well under pressure.
- Ability to work independently and as part of a team.
- Proven organization skills with the ability to multi-task and prioritize workload effectively.
- Strong communication skills. (both verbal and written)
- Basic bookkeeping, mathematical and computer skills.

About Us:
Peel Region consists of the cities of Brampton and Mississauga, and the town of Caledon. Peel Region delivers essential services to more than 1.5 million residents and approximately 175,000 businesses.

We’re working to create a community that is safe, inclusive, and accessible. A place where everyone feels they belong and can access the services they need to thrive throughout each stage of life.

Our workforce is 6,700 strong and since 1974, we’ve been delivering a wide range of resident focused services. Our services include paramedic services, health programs, long-term care and services for seniors, child care support, garbage collection and recycling, waste water and water treatment, road maintenance, financial assistance, and housing support.
